单片机程序编译工具

powerpont
冬虫不可与语夏草 2020-11-10 字数 42

难道除了用keil iar,就没别的能免费用的吗?

Embedded 嵌入式系统
22 个回复
tom6bj
tom 2020-11-10

啥单片机?

我一直用gcc, avr和stm32

51可以用sdcc

stm8用cosmic

【 在 powerpont (冬虫不可与语夏草) 的大作中提到: 】

: 难道除了用keil iar,就没别的能免费用的吗?

powerpont
冬虫不可与语夏草 2020-11-12

新塘的51

来自 Redmi Note 8 Pro

【 在 tom6bj 的大作中提到: 】

: 啥单片机?

: 我一直用gcc, avr和stm32

: 51可以用sdcc

: stm8用cosmic

spadger
void* 2020-11-12

SDCC

【 在 powerpont (冬虫不可与语夏草) 的大作中提到: 】

: 新塘的51

: 来自 Redmi Note 8 Pro

pauljoe
袋鼠妈妈有个袋袋 2020-11-12

自己用的话,破解版本到处都是

正版的话,IAR很好用

nandyanton
一夕 2020-11-12
chenyx
光阴的故事 2020-11-12

STM32可以用以前的TrueStudio和现在的STM32CubeIDE,工具链也是基于gcc的。

【 在 powerpont 的大作中提到: 】

: 难道除了用keil iar,就没别的能免费用的吗?

tom6bj
tom 2020-11-12

sdcc呗

【 在 powerpont 的大作中提到: 】

: 新塘的51

: 【 在 tom6bj 的大作中提到: 】

: : 啥单片机?

: ....................

Multimeter
无昵称 2020-12-10

stm32用哪个gcc?

【 在 tom6bj () 的大作中提到: 】

: 啥单片机?

: 我一直用gcc, avr和stm32

: 51可以用sdcc

Multimeter
无昵称 2020-12-10

stm32用哪个gcc?

【 在 tom6bj () 的大作中提到: 】

: 啥单片机?

: 我一直用gcc, avr和stm32

: 51可以用sdcc

spadger
void* 2020-12-10

arm-none-eabi-gcc

【 在 Multimeter 的大作中提到: 】

: stm32用哪个gcc?

: 【 在 tom6bj () 的大作中提到: 】

: : 啥单片机?

Multimeter
无昵称 2020-12-10

none是没有系统的意思?

那ucos rtt的也用这个么?

【 在 spadger () 的大作中提到: 】

: arm-none-eabi-gcc

: 【 在 Multimeter 的大作中提到: 】

tom6bj
tom 2020-12-10

arm-none-eabi-gcc

【 在 Multimeter 的大作中提到: 】

: stm32用哪个gcc?

: 【 在 tom6bj () 的大作中提到: 】

: ....................

zkr
Just Waiting. 2020-12-10

none是vendor,可以是别的,编译工具链的时候可以给定

命令一般都是。

但不同的内核、架构用的不一定是同一个gcc工具链,有gcc自带库编译的问题

【 在 Multimeter (无昵称) 的大作中提到: 】

: none是没有系统的意思?

: 那ucos rtt的也用这个么?

tom6bj
tom 2020-12-10

用啊, ucos那个系统和linux不是一个级别的概念

有许多现成的包, sourcery, yagarto什么的, 随便找一个试试呗

none是没有系统的意思?

那ucos rtt的也用这个么?

【 在 spadger () 的大作中提到: 】

【 在 Multimeter (无昵称) 的大作中提到: 】

: arm-none-eabi-gcc

: 【 在 Multimeter 的大作中提到: 】

intron
内含子 2020-12-11

https://developer.arm.com/tools-and-software/open-source-software/developer-tools/gnu-toolchain/gnu-rm/downloads

【 在 Multimeter (无昵称) 的大作中提到: 】

: 标  题: Re: 单片机程序编译工具

: 发信站: 水木社区 (Thu Dec 10 01:05:05 2020), 站内

: stm32用哪个gcc?

: 【 在 tom6bj () 的大作中提到: 】

: : 啥单片机?

: :

: : 我一直用gcc, avr和stm32

: : 51可以用sdcc

: --

: --

dormance
dormance 2020-12-13

keil我觉得还可以呀

【 在 powerpont 的大作中提到: 】

: 难道除了用keil iar,就没别的能免费用的吗?

longlong4036
dfefsdf 2020-12-15

破解版哪个网站比较多

【 在 pauljoe 的大作中提到: 】

: 自己用的话,破解版本到处都是

: 正版的话,IAR很好用

conepoint
欲*静观其变*三昧真火 2020-12-15

好像keil 编译器生成的 lib文件 sdcc没法用? 这样的话一些触摸芯片是用keil封装的 lib库文件,厂商不支持就没法搞了。

【 在 spadger 的大作中提到: 】

: SDCC

liu7894
liupan 2020-12-23

如果你不是高手,还是用keil 或iar 吧,不要在工具上去折腾

【 在 powerpont 的大作中提到: 】

: 难道除了用keil iar,就没别的能免费用的吗?